R30605 Cobalt vs. C94100 Bronze

R30605 cobalt belongs to the cobalt alloys classification, while C94100 bronze belongs to the copper alloys. There are 22 material properties with values for both materials. Properties with values for just one material (7, in this case) are not shown.

For each property being compared, the top bar is R30605 cobalt and the bottom bar is C94100 bronze.
